APC Raises Alarm Over PDP’s Plans To Disrupt Results Collations Nationwide
Posted on February 23, 2019

With the Nigeria’s Presidential and National Assembly over few hours ago and the National Independent Electoral Commission has begun collations of results nationwide, ruling party, All Progressive Congress (APC) has raised the alarm of the plans of the major opposition party, People’s Democratic Party (PDP) to disrupt the collation process.
Though not official, pockets of results coming from various polling units across the country indicated that President Muhammadu Buhari of the APC is winning.
The Presidential Campaign Council of the APC through the Director, Strategic Communications of the Council, Festus Keyamo alleged Saturday evening that “It has come to our knowledge from insiders within the PDP Campaign Council who are making last-minute efforts to switch allegiance to President Muhammadu Buhari and the All Progressives Congress that the PDP is currently recruiting armed thugs and miscreants nationwide to attack ward and local government collation centres this evening till the wee hours of tomorrow morning.
“The purpose is to disrupt the collation process of the elections nationwide in order to cause crises and make this election inclusive. As we know, most of these collation centres are usually in schools or other places that are poorly protected.
“This is therefore a clarion call to all law enforcement agencies to mobilise extra armed security to protect all collation centres nationwide. We also appeal to Nigerians of goodwill and our supporters to provide standby electricity this night at these collation centres.
“We also call on all our party agents, supporters and patriotic Nigerians to stick with these election results from the various units up to the State Collation Centres. There is no cause for any political party at this stage to jubilate or be dejected. Nothing has been won and nothing has been lost. Official results have not been declared. Hence we call for eternal vigilance on the part of our agents and supporters.
